Before you search a single flight, ask each other: what do we want to feel on this trip? Adventurous and active? Slow and luxurious? Secluded and private? Lively and celebratory? Your answer narrows the destination list faster than any travel blog will.

If you are planning a wedding in spring or fall, your honeymoon window falls in peak season for most destinations. Give yourself at least six to twelve months of lead time for the trip you actually want.

A travel protection plan covers trip cancellation, medical emergencies abroad, delayed luggage, and more. This is especially important for international travel. The cost is a small fraction of what you stand to lose if something unexpected happens.
